Output 91b40b41bf48ff1fabe802c2e0250d290c1332a90c38eec4f341e6a53ca764f5:7

value
4018996
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8b5318d144b3e210b4d29eccb3f40bb8ae44c0b OP_EQUAL
address
3QN4ZfdeawtcLWzpEg7pkg4FbxwpLYnCyo
transaction
91b40b41bf48ff1fabe802c2e0250d290c1332a90c38eec4f341e6a53ca764f5